What does ASTM SEI mean?
You should look for a helmet that is certified to meet the current ASTM standards. SEI stands for Safety Equipment Institute. SEI is an independent testing laboratory that tests the helmets to ensure that they meet the standard set forth by the ASTM. SEI inspects random helmets to be sure they are meeting the standard.
What is ASTM sei?
SEI: is the Safety Equipment Institute, which became a subsidiary of ASTM in 2016. SEI is a non-profit organization that works with independent labs to certify safety and protective products for the US and Canada. SEI certification programs are voluntary, but virtually all helmet manufacturers participate.
What is VG1 standard?
The BSI Kitemark (PAS015 and VG1) checks one of every 200 helmets from a batch of 800 to 3,200 before they will issue an approval label. If the helmets do not pass the standard, then the entire batch must be destroyed.

Should a riding hat feel tight?
Check for a snug fit. Your hat is designed to lock onto your head – this feels like the hat is latching on and gripping to the back of your head. With the harness unfastened the helmet should not move backwards, forwards, or side to side. There should be firm and even pressure around the entire head.

How often should you replace your riding hat?
Should I replace it? Most manufacturers recommend replacing your riding hat after 2000 hours. Roughly, this equates to around 5 years for the average rider, but if you ride professionally you may want to try to calculate your usage more accurately.

What does ASTM stand for in helmet?
ASTM. ASTM International is the American Society for Testing and Materials. This organization creates testing standards for manufacturers to meet. ASTM does not test or certify products. It provides the standard for laboratories to do the testing.
Are riding helmets CSA approved?
Currently there is no CSA Group standard for equestrian helmets. American (ASTM) and British (SEI) standards are internationally recognized for these items. Check the helmet label to make sure that it has been ASTM / SEI approved.

Do helmets get loose?
The padding are made of sponge/foam. And as you use them due to getting wet with sweat and then drying they will shrink. Also as you use the helmet more the pads remain more compressed and like any other foam they just shrink, eventually becoming lose and more lose.
